Primer registro fósil del gasterópodo Cincinnatia (Hydrobiidae: Nymphophilinae) en México
Published 2017“…ABSTRAC The first record of fossil shells of the freshwater gastropod genus Cincinnatia Pilsbry, 1891 found in fluvial sediments of the late Pleistocene in the Acatita Valley, Coahuila, Mexico, is described. Morphology and discriminant analysisindicate that the fossil material correspond to Cincinnatia integra (Say, 1821), an extant species with a disjunct distribution between the eastern part of United States of America and southern Canada and a small area near Pánuco River, San Luis Potosí, Mexico. …”
